Still boasting its original moulded plasterwork, this 1866 church is one of Québec’s oldest and is a gem of neo-Gothic architecture as attested by the height of the choir, the arches, ogives, stone lacework, finials, pinnacles, and the elaborate decorative features on the altars and pulpit.
Église Saint-François-Xavier de Bastican
